Cardiff City Hotshot Heads Chapionship Hitlist

Cardiff City goalscoring ace Ross McCormack was the difference between the teams as we beat Charlton Athletic on Saturday - scoring two goals to add to the 6 he already had.


The first was about being in the right place, reacting quickly and a neat finish past Nicky Weaver. The second saw him spring the Addicks' offside trap only to be hauled back. It looked a penalty but no matter as Rosco finished the free-kick to the same result.


Ross is perhaps not the most natural of goalscorers, he loves to come wide or deep to receive possession and sometimes that leaves us short of attacking options in the middle. However, equally as impressive as the goal tally to date is the work-rate, determination and adaptability of the young Scottish forward. He has changed his game to fit, while his partnership with Bothroyd is also growing in understanding.


The 2 goals moved McCormack to 8 goals and he now leads the Championship scoring charts along with Reading's Kevin Doyle - widely tipped for a big money Premiership move in January. An excellent result for a young, relatively unproven, player picked up from Motherwell for the meagre fee of £120k.


Hopefully, Rosco's run of form will continue and help fire us even further up the Championship table. Who knows... maybe some others will start chipping in with goals!!!
